package io.dropwizard.jersey.optional; import javax.inject.Singleton; import javax.ws.rs.ext.ParamConverter; import javax.ws.rs.ext.ParamConverterProvider; import java.lang.annotation.Annotation; import java.lang.reflect.Type; import java.util.OptionalDouble; import static com.google.common.base.Preconditions.checkArgument; @Singleton public class OptionalDoubleParamConverterProvider implements ParamConverterProvider { private final OptionalDoubleParamConverter paramConverter = new OptionalDoubleParamConverter(); /** * {@inheritDoc} */ @Override @SuppressWarnings("unchecked") public <T> ParamConverter<T> getConverter(final Class<T> rawType, final Type genericType, final Annotation[] annotations) { return OptionalDouble.class.equals(rawType) ? (ParamConverter<T>) paramConverter : null; } public static class OptionalDoubleParamConverter implements ParamConverter<OptionalDouble> { @Override public OptionalDouble fromString(final String value) { if (value == null) { return OptionalDouble.empty(); } try { return OptionalDouble.of(Double.parseDouble(value)); } catch (NumberFormatException e) { throw new IllegalArgumentException(e); } } @Override public String toString(final OptionalDouble value) { checkArgument(value != null); return value.isPresent() ? Double.toString(value.getAsDouble()) : ""; } } }
